Health officials in Charlotte County, Florida, have reported that a person has been infected with a rare single-celled organism called Naegleria fowleri, also known as the "brain-eating" amoeba. The amoeba destroys brain tissue and is usually fatal, with a 97% mortality rate. While the water supply in the area is still considered safe to drink, officials believe the person contracted the infection by rinsing their sinuses with tap water. The Naegleria fowleri amoeba is rare and can only infect humans through the nose. Symptoms of infection include fever, nausea, and vomiting, which can quickly progress to more severe symptoms like seizures and hallucinations. The CDC has reported a total of 31 Naegleria fowleri infections in the US between 2012 and 2021, with infections occurring when water containing the amoeba enters through the nose while swimming, diving in fresh water lakes, or cleaning sinuses with tap water. What Madonna Has Said Regarding Gay Rights and Her Sexuality as TikTok Gains Popularity
Although pop icon Madonna recently came out as gay, some people may not be surprised by this development because the star has always been a trailblazer when it comes to sexuality and LGBTQ issues.
The 64-year-old Madonna uploaded a TikTok that has since become popular in which she appears to make a playful announcement about her sexuality.
Madonna started the video by holding up a pair of pink lace briefs while posing in a dressing room at her house wearing a cream corset resembling her iconic Jean Paul Gaultier cone bra and wide-leg tracksuit pants.
"If I miss I'm gay," the caption on the video reads as the singer fixed her gaze on the camera and started scrunching up her underwear.
The camera cuts to the briefs falling on the floor next to a trash can as she throws them across the room.
Madonna leans into the camera at the end of the TikTok before waving her hand above her head and leaving.
Fans flooded her comments section with inquiries about whether she had officially come out as gay, and commentators on social media noted her long history of liberal views on sexuality.
Here are just a few of Madonna's numerous comments on the subject.
Bisexuality
After years of Madonna seemingly lusting after women and her infamous smooch with Britney Spears and Christina Aguilera at the 2003 MTV Video Music Awards, the majority of fans have always assumed Madonna to be bisexual.
Madonna addressed rumors about her sexuality following the release of her raunchy music video for "Justify My Love" in the 1990s.
"Everyone, in my opinion, has a bisexual nature. That is my premise. I might be mistaken, "In a TV interview, she stated.
She stated, "I won't say I have never slept with a woman but...I love men," in a different interview.

GLBT Rights
Madonna has always been a pioneer in the fight for LGBTQ rights, from her early support of the gay community during the AIDS epidemic to her current work on marriage equality.
At the 30th GLAAD Awards in 2019, where Madonna received the Advocate for Change Award, CNN anchor Anderson Cooper praised Madonna as "no single ally has been a better friend or had a bigger impact on acceptance for the LGBTQ community."
Madonna's love for the LGBTQ community was evident when she accepted her award. She said, "Fighting for all marginalized people is a duty and an honor I could not turn my back on nor will I ever."
She snapped her fingers and said, "The AIDS epidemic, the plague that moved in like a black cloud in New York City, and in the blink of an eye, took out all of my friends.
She continued, "I remember the chaos and the fear, and people trying all kinds of drugs that didn't work. And making my drug runs to Mexico for my friends to purchase experimental drugs that were meant to help cure but only served to hasten their demise.
Added her: "When you truly comprehend what love is, you also realize what it takes to develop into a human being and that it is everyone's responsibility to fight for what is right and to take whatever action is necessary. MADAME X is a fighter for freedom."
After two men were sentenced to prison for getting married in Malawi, an African nation from which she has adopted four kids, she spoke out.
"I firmly believe that everyone deserves the same rights, regardless of their gender, race, color, religion, or sexual orientation. Malawi made a significant step backward this past week. The world is full of suffering, so we must defend our fundamental human right to love and be loved "In a statement, she wrote.
Leaked Nude Photo
Following the publication of her nude photos in magazines in 1985, Madonna refused to feel embarrassed.
The images were "of Madonna alone, fully nude, very explicit...with everything in full view," according to Penthouse Publisher Bob Guccione.
Before she became famous, the photos were taken in 1978, but Madonna never expressed regret or embarrassment about them.
In a statement from 1985, she declared, "I'm not ashamed of anything."
She set the standard for how women would react to similar incidents going forward.
Set the Nipple free
Madonna criticized Instagram in 2021 after some of her images were removed and "a small portion of her nipple was exposed."
"It still astounds me that our society permits the public display of a woman's entire body, save for her nipple. As if that were the only body part of a woman that could be considered sexual. The nipple that feeds the baby!" she exclaimed to her tens of millions of fans.
Can't a man's nipple be viewed erotically? What about the fact that a woman's ass is never censored anywhere?
Giving thanks that I have been able to stay mentally stable despite forty years of censorship, sexism, ageism, and misogyny, she continued.
